Selecting the Perfect Hair Color

When narrowing down your choices for the perfect hair color, consider these factors:

1. Your Eye Color

Are your eyes entirely green or do they have undertones of brown, hazel, or bluish-gray? If your eyes are more of a mix with green being the dominant color, you may have more options. You can choose to highlight the green or accentuate undertones.

2. Your Skin Tone

When we refer to skin tone, we don’t mean the actual color of your skin and whether it is light or dark. Skin tone generally refers to neutral, warm, or cool. It’s easy to determine by looking at your wrists when you are outside in daylight.

If veins in the wrist appear a purplish or bluish tint, then the skin is considered to be a cool tone. If they have a greenish cast, you have a warm tone. If there is no apparent tint, you are a neutral skin tone.

3. Your Current Hair Color

If you currently have a dark brown to black hair color, attempting to go very light will probably take more than one dyeing or bleaching. This will subject your hair to considerable damage in the process.

Look for a color that is in the range of your natural hair shade perhaps no more than three shades darker or three shades lighter.

4. Your Wardrobe

Consider your clothing choices. If you have a wardrobe filled with yellow, orange, red, or similar, a warmer-toned hair color would be a great match such as rich brown shades or golden tints.

If, instead, you dress in blues, violets, or greens, consider ashy and sandy hair colors, or if you want a strong fashion statement think about platinum blonde.

What’s the Best Hair Color for Green Eyes and a Fair Skin Complexion?

Fair skin has one advantage over other skin colors: just about any hair color from light to dark will look great. If you factor in eye color undertones, there is very little risk that you will make a mistake when selecting your new hair color.

Blonde hair colors almost all look good when paired with a fair skin complexion. Honey blondes, very pale blond shades, and even white will look stunning with green eyes and fair skin.

Brown hair shades have similar advantages. Just about any shade of brown will be appealing. Very warm tones rich chocolate colors to golden brown will produce a striking effect when paired with green eyes and fair skin.

Red hair color with green eyes and fair skin

Red colors are also a possibility. You can opt for a brownish-red shade or a red shade with a few chocolate undertones. Warm shades of bordeaux or maroon are also stunning.

The success of black hair color with fair skin depends on if you have natural color in your cheeks. If you are exceptionally pale, black mi be worth avoiding unless you are trying for a Gothic look. If your cheeks are normally a bit colored, black can be an eye-catching option.

Are There Colors I Should Avoid for Green Hair with Fair Skin?

Copper-colored hair and carrot-colored hair you might want to avoid as pale skin with any red patches will make the red more apparent. Also, auburn-colored hair can accentuate blemishes, red marks, or imperfections that are not covered by makeup.

If you want to go blonde avoid golden as a color choice. Golden can undermine the beautiful green shade of your eyes which is what you want to promote.

What If My Skin Tone Is Cool?

Cool skin tone and green eyes offer a wealth of beautiful choices. From tons of lighter hair colors to several dark colors. Almost every shade of blonde on the palette will look great with green eyes and a cool skin tone. White and platinum, ash blondes, and even strawberry blonde shades will look terrific.

Softer chestnut browns or ashy browns successfully complement cool skin tones and reds that contain burgundy or purplish undertones are amazing. You can also give a thought to any tint that features a violet or bluish base.

Colors to avoid will include gold, honey, orange, and caramel shades with cool skin tones. Also, black can appear too harsh when framing a complexion that has a cool skin tone.

What If My Skin Tone Is Warm?

A warm skin tone implies that you have fewer pink undertones and more yellow ones. Warm shades of yellow, orange, and red will afford you a beautifully bronzed appearance. Rich honey and gold shades are divine, and champagne and platinum tints can also be used.

Want to grow brown? Try caramel or chocolate browns and a toffee color can be remarkable. If you want to try red, go with a burgundy-based tint to complement your warm skin tone.

Avoid ash browns or blondes as they tend to look bland. Blacks also do not usually flatter warm-toned skin, and violet or blue-based colors should be avoided at all costs.

Neutral Olive Skin Tones and Green Eyes

An olive or neutral skin color leaves you open to lots of possibilities. Your mesmerizing green eyes may be highlighted with golden specks that will allow for lots of experimenting. 

This combination of green eyes and skin tone permits you to opt for copper or golden shades of blonde or brown. You can pull off an auburn tint as well.

Colors to avoid include ash blondes and browns, platinum, and hair colors with green, violet, or blue bases.
